The terminus at Normanby was similar in layout to the one at North Ormesby as in both cases the trolleybuses turned within a T-junction, in this case with High Street.
This is almost certainly a formal opening ceremony prior to services commencing on 8-Nov-1919 and is clearly an event generating a lot of local interest.
The posters on the right relate to the railwaymen's strike of 1919, in protest at plans to reduce wages. It lasted from midnight on 26th/27th September to 5th October, ending with agreement to postpone the change for a year. It is unfortunate that the posters are not legible and it is therefore not possible to even see which side of the argument they are presenting.
